HD404849 Series
Prescalers
The MCU has two prescalers, S and W.
The prescaler operating conditions are listed in table 25, and the prescalers output supply is shown in figure
39. The timer A–D input clocks except external events, the serial transmit clock except the external clock,
and the LCD controller/driver operating clock are selected from the prescaler outputs, depending on
corresponding mode registers.
Prescaler Operation
Prescaler S: 11-bit counter that inputs the system clock signal. After being reset to $000 by MCU reset,
prescaler S divides the system clock. Prescaler S keeps counting, except in watch and subactive modes and
at MCU reset.
Prescaler W: Five-bit counter that inputs the divided X1 input clock signal (32-kHz crystal oscillation).
After being reset to $00 by MCU reset, prescaler W divides the input clock. Prescaler W can be reset by
software.
